Information about the Product
When it is about power tools, high-quality online retailers offer comprehensive information about each product. This includes detailed specifications, such as power output as well as battery life (for cordless tools) and the dimensions. This information can help customers make informed choices regarding the best quality tools tool for their requirements. It also increases the customer's satisfaction and trust in the retailer.
Power tool vendors who are trustworthy will offer videos and pictures of their products. This helps buyers understand the size and ergonomics of the product before purchasing it, reducing potential returns and enhancing satisfaction. Some online power tools online uk tool retailers also provide user reviews and ratings, which can provide insight into a product's performance, durability and other factors.
Lastly, quality online power tool retailers should provide reliable, convenient customer support. This can include help with order setup, product setup, troubleshooting and processing warranty claims. This can be particularly important for power tools, which are complex to set up and use correctly.

Smart Tools
The tool industry is experiencing a major shift as manufacturers and construction companies adopt smart power tools to optimize data. These sophisticated tools can provide a host of benefits to contractors, including enhancing precision and safety. Additionally, they can also automate tasks and streamline operations. For example, a smart low reaction nutrunner can dispense and tighten bolts without requirement for manual intervention, allowing workers to focus on other jobs. It also gives the operator feedback and full traceability of production information.
Smart tools are equipped with sensors to collect and analyze data in real-time, reducing human error and enhancing efficiency. The data can be shared with other devices and sneak a peek at this site software applications, facilitating workflow optimization and collaboration. Smart tools can detect and address operational risks, and notify users of any potential issues via text or email.
Smart tools are equipped to monitor their location to stop theft and loss. These devices can either be equipped with connectivity tags or built-in connectivity to provide a range of tracking capabilities. Bluetooth and Wi-Fi, which are both widely used connectivity technologies that workers can use to view the location of their equipment on a map, or locate them with mobile apps. Cellular networks like Long Term Evolution (LTE) and 5G can also provide more robust asset tracking capabilities.
